Clayton "Clay" Green Holbrook, age 61, of Route 504 in Elliott County, passed away Tuesday, August 4, 2020, at Saint Claire Regional Medical Center in Morehead.
Born November 4, 1958, in Carter County, he was the youngest child of the late Harvey and Dixie Lee Holbrook. He was also preceded in death by two sisters, Lucille Dailey and Daisy Lee Williams; a special brother in law and best buddy, Harry Holbrook; and a special aunt and uncle, Idell and Clay Wheeler.
Clay is survived by siblings Garnetta Holbrook of Sandy Hook, KY, Judie Holbrook of Sandy Hook, KY, Harvey (Cynthia) Holbrook of Sandy Hook, KY, and Christine Morgan of Louisville, OH; two brothers in law, John Dailey of Hillsboro, OH and Art Williams of Sandy Hook, KY; special caregiver/girlfriend, Tammy Dillon; and a host of nieces and nephews that will sadly mourn his passing.
Clay was not only the youngest child for his parents, but the only child born in a hospital for the family. He has shared a bond with his siblings, especially Judie with whom he lived for the past four years.
His adoring siblings recall his love of puzzles as a young child that later developed into a love for comic books. Clay always held fast to his work whether it was puzzles, comic books, or magazines later in life. In his final days, he was holding his pen and tending to "his work."
